  • "Our Great Virginia" became the official traditional state song of Virginia in 2015. Sung to the traditional tune "Oh Shenandoah," with music arranged by Jim Papoulis, its lyrics were written by Mike Greenly. By a vote of 39-0 in the Virginia state senate, "Our Great Virginia" was designated the official state traditional song, and "Sweet Virginia Breeze" was designated the official state popular song of Virginia (the bill was signed into law by the governor effective 7/1/15). "Our Great Virginia” (lyrics by Mike Greenly and arranged by Jim Papoulis) is sung to the tune of “Shenandoah.”
    “Carry Me Back to Old Virginia” was the original state song of Virginia (adopted in 1940), but in 1997 the designation was changed to the “state song emeritus.”

      The song "Oh, Shenandoah" did not reference either the Shenandoah River or the Shenandoah Valley (both in Virginia). The situation of the song takes place in the Midwest, along the Missouri River, a long way from Virginia. The Shenandoah mentioned in the song was most likely a Native American Chief of the Oneida Tribe, whose daughter was a love interest of the person singing the song.
